Q: Is 713,000,353 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 713,000,353 is a composite number.

Why is 713,000,353 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 713,000,353 can be evenly divided by 1 13 169 223 2,899 18,919 37,687 245,947 3,197,311 4,218,937 54,846,181 and 713,000,353, with no remainder.

Since 713,000,353 cannot be divided by just 1 and 713,000,353, it is a composite number.
